Gatundu South MP Moses Kuria has said he will move to court on Thursday to have Cord leader Raila Odinga and co-principals Moses Wetangula and Kalonzo Musyoka charged with treason.

According to Kuria, the attempt to storm Independent Electoral and Boundaries Commission (IEBC) officers amounts to treason.

Kuria said he has, together with Kabete MP Ferdinand Waititu and Dogoretti’s Dennis Waweru, instructed their lawyer to press charges against Odinga, Wetangula and Musyoka.

“Odinga and his friends should know that this country is governed by laws and that they have no reason to use violence to have their issues addressed,” he said on phone.

“We have already instructed our lawyer Kinyanjui to move to court and press charges of treason against opposition leaders,” he said.

The vocal Gatundu South lawmaker said that they will not allow Odinga to cause tension and anxiety in the country.

Kuria said that Odinga and other Cord leaders want to create fear among Kenyans ahead of 2017 elections.

“We are not going to allow Raila Odinga’s thirst for power to spill blood as we head to elections,” he said.

The MP said Cord’s calls to have IEBC disbanded are not genuine.

He said the opposition is using it as a tool to create anxiety and confusion among Kenyans ahead of 2017 polls.

On Tuesday, Kabete MP Ferdinand Waititu alleged that Cord was plotting to cause violence in the country.

“These people have already sensed defeat and the only way for them to react is to start causing panic among Kenyans,” he said.
